According to the public record, 62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ster is a early-century freehold house with 688 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 315 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ster is £176,359 and the estimated rental value is £1,000 per month.
Tenter Lane, Warmsworth, Doncaster, DN4 is located in the borough of Doncaster within the DN4 postal district.
62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ster has 41 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in November 2019 and a single entry in the EPC database dated January 2017.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£185,177 and a rental value of £1,050 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£164,013 and a rental value of £930 per month.

62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 16 Jan 2017.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 62, Tenter Lane, Doncaster was last sold on 1st November 2019 for £118,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 4 sales since 1995.
